Copy over other files from christoph
This commit is contained in:
34
engelsystem/0001-Update-to-3.2.0.patch
Normal file
34
engelsystem/0001-Update-to-3.2.0.patch
Normal file
@@ -0,0 +1,34 @@
|
||||
From 61e1918adf17b9c94690c68c973dde40e5a582bf Mon Sep 17 00:00:00 2001
|
||||
From: Christoph Sterz <christoph.sterz@kdab.com>
|
||||
Date: Sun, 17 Oct 2021 22:08:49 +0200
|
||||
Subject: [PATCH] Update to 3.2.0
|
||||
|
||||
---
|
||||
PKGBUILD | 4 ++--
|
||||
1 file changed, 2 insertions(+), 2 deletions(-)
|
||||
|
||||
diff --git a/PKGBUILD b/PKGBUILD
|
||||
index d81a1c3..a10a42c 100644
|
||||
--- a/PKGBUILD
|
||||
+++ b/PKGBUILD
|
||||
@@ -2,7 +2,7 @@
|
||||
# Contributor: Ruben Kelevra <ruben+aur-engelsystem@vfn-nrw.de>
|
||||
|
||||
pkgname=engelsystem
|
||||
-pkgver=3.1.0
|
||||
+pkgver=3.2.0
|
||||
_dl_pkgver="v$pkgver"
|
||||
pkgrel=1
|
||||
pkgdesc='tool for coordinating helpers and shifts on large events'
|
||||
@@ -18,7 +18,7 @@ backup=(usr/share/webapps/engelsystem/config/config.php)
|
||||
install='engelsystem.install'
|
||||
source=("${pkgname}-${pkgver}.tar.gz::${_download_url_base}/archive/${_dl_pkgver}.tar.gz"
|
||||
'engelsystem.install')
|
||||
-sha512sums=('12f931994d9ab73ffe6926228709f9774a80e11a14ad7cc64b99d4a6d68b03c897dd196e1ac3226aac91a1f755bfcd0af07700a0bb9f07e3b0aa6fdd262fdf8b'
|
||||
+sha512sums=('8388121086127ba9b4f703b0b5f642d4fedeb3ac4f8643611d03a61047f095aa49f878f2a9180cc8b1529d8e7c87de78ac23a6d915fbdf0d90a0a37b4cba89e6'
|
||||
'SKIP'
|
||||
)
|
||||
# validpgpkeys=('SKIP') # version 3.0.0 is not signed on github
|
||||
--
|
||||
2.33.0
|
||||
|
||||
22
engelsystem/engelsystem.install
Normal file
22
engelsystem/engelsystem.install
Normal file
@@ -0,0 +1,22 @@
|
||||
post_install() {
|
||||
echo "enabling the pdo_pgsql module in PHP"
|
||||
sed -i -e 's/;extension=pdo_pgsql/extension=pdo_pgsql/' /etc/php/php.ini
|
||||
|
||||
install -dm775 /usr/share/webapps/engelsystem/import
|
||||
chown http:http /usr/share/webapps/engelsystem/import
|
||||
install -dm775 /usr/share/webapps/engelsystem/storage
|
||||
chown http:http /usr/share/webapps/engelsystem/storage
|
||||
}
|
||||
|
||||
pre_remove() {
|
||||
cp -r /usr/share/webapps/engelsystem /usr/share/webapps/engelsystem_backup
|
||||
echo 'Your Engelsystem folder was backed up to /usr/share/webapps/engelsystem_backup'
|
||||
}
|
||||
|
||||
post_remove() {
|
||||
rm -rf /usr/share/webapps/engelsystem
|
||||
}
|
||||
|
||||
post_upgrade() {
|
||||
echo 'Engelsystem was placed in /usr/share/webapps'
|
||||
}
|
||||
Reference in New Issue
Block a user